I am writing to inform you of the death of my mother, Phyllis C. Nichols, yesterday (March 31, 2008). She was the wife of A. Myron Nichols, who served in pastorate of the Pendleton Church from 1957 until sometime in the 1980's. They continued to live in Pendleton and remain active in the church until 2001, when they moved east to be near my wife and me.
Mom was 91 years old and had been married to Dad for 67 years. She was born and raised in California, and moved to Oregon in 1957 when Dad accepted the pastorate in Pendleton. Interestingly enough, her father, Earle Piece Cochran, was the pastor of the Pendleton church prior to my father, although Mom was grown when her father came to Oregon. Being a "PK" in her generation was a lot tougher than in mine, but the fishbowl was the same.

PILOT ROCK COMMUNITY PRESBYTERIAN CHURCH
OUT OF THE ASHES
On Friday January 25, 2008 Presbyterians from Boise Presbytery joined Presbyterians from Eastern Oregon Presbytery to stand beside the people of Pilot Rock Presbyterian Church. The Pilot Rock church burned to the ground on Sunday November 11, 2007. The event on January 25th was phase one of the recovery process. We met first at the Tutuilla Presbyterian Church for lunch and a time of getting acquainted. From Tutuilla we drove to Pilot Rock where we spent a little time in conversation with the people of Pilot Rock and then joined hands around the burned out hulk of the building for a time of prayer.
Our next stop was the Pilot Rock Community Center where we were led in worship by members of Eastern Oregon Presbytery (and a marvelous sermon by Boise CLP Debby Sandburgh). Then in true Presbyterian fashion we ate a meal together.

On Sunday morning Nov. 11th at about 5:00am
the sanctuary, fellowship hall and offices of the
church burned to the ground. A house next door was also damaged.
No one was injured.

News from Tutuilla
January 19, 2008
Activities since October 2007
Elected 2 new elders at a congregational meeting in November.
Celebrated the 100th anniversary of E.G. Connor a native who was the first ordained native elder ordained as a pastor, upon completion of seminary in San Francisco.
Received pew chairs from Trinity Presbyterian Church in Boise, Idaho.
Held elder training provided by the PC(USA) Native American Congregational Enhancement Program Director, Sallie Cuaresma and director of Racial/Ethnic Women's Programs Vanessa Harkens.
Conducted a Christmas Eve service with over 200 people in attendance.
Held the first ever family New Year's Eve party.
Ordained elder Bonnie Burke and at the next session meeting appointed elder Burke to a two year term as commissioner to Eastern Oregon Presbytery.
Appointed the first stewardship committee to work with the budget committee.
Received a gift of a video camera, automatic movie screen and programmable worship DVD's from a local congregation.
Received a gift of 64 engraved pew Bibles.
Started an adult Bible study class.
Established Children's Church.
Received transfers of membership for three individuals.
These are just some of the highlights of God's work in this place at this time.
